NCHF Programs

The North Carolina Healthcare Foundation fosters collaboration between health systems and other organizations to improve healthcare delivery and community health outcomes. Learn more about our current initiatives below.

Healthy People, Healthy Carolinas

Healthy People, Healthy Carolinas is a community-based approach to addressing chronic health issues, such as unhealthy weight, diabetes and heart disease.
